The Phoenix had a once-in-a-lifetime experience last week, taking on NBA side the New Orleans Pelicans while Round 3 continued in the NBL.
Although they didn’t come away with the win, head coach Josh King was pleased for his players to have the opportunity - and to finish the game without any injuries.
South East Melbourne sit 1-1 after their opening two games, and following a week’s break, they’ll be looking to restart their NBL26 campaign with a win on the road.
The last time the two sides met was in Canberra during the Blitz, where the Breakers defeated the Phoenix by eight points before going on to win the Blitz series.
The Breakers recorded their first win of the season on Wednesday night, defeating the reigning champs, the Illawarra Hawks, by 29 points - and they’ll be looking to carry that momentum into Sunday’s clash.

TEAMS
Phoenix
The Phoenix will go into Sunday’s game unchanged from the NBAxNBL game. Development players Ellis Biggar and Austin Foxwell have not travelled with the team, while new import Wes Iwundu is set to arrive in Australia next week.
Breakers
The Breakers will go into Sunday's game unchanged from Wednesday night's game.
KEEP AN EYE ON
The two Next Stars
Both Next Stars are chasing first-round consideration in the upcoming NBA Draft, with each forward entering their second NBL season.
Phoenix’s Malique Lewis has bulked up over the off-season and earned a starting spot in the first two games, lifting his defensive presence under the guidance of import John Brown III.
Meanwhile, the Breakers’ Karim Lopez - despite battling illness — has continued to make an impact in limited minutes, averaging 12.4 points and 5.6 rebounds across five games.
